James Spencer Cleverly TD VR (born 4 September 1969) is a British politician and Army Reserve officer who has served as Home Secretary since November 2023. A member of the Conservative Party, he has been the Member of Parliament (MP) for Braintree in Essex since 2015. Cleverly advocated a vote for Brexit in the 2016 EU membership referendum. In September 2022, he was appointed Foreign Secretary by then–Prime Minister Liz Truss, making him the first British foreign secretary of African heritage. Retained as foreign secretary when Rishi Sunak became prime minister in October 2022, Cleverly was then appointed home secretary as part of the November 2023 cabinet reshuffle. Shortly after taking office, he introduced a plan to severely reduce legal migration to the UK.
